制作游戏是一个复杂的过程,涉及多个步骤和技能。以下是一个基本的指南,帮助你了解如何开始制作游戏:
确定游戏类型和目标
选择一个你感兴趣的游戏类型,例如动作、冒险、角色扮演等。
明确游戏的目标受众和核心玩法。
学习游戏开发技术
掌握编程语言,如C、C++、Blueprints(Blueprint)等。
学习使用游戏引擎,如Unity、Unreal Engine、Godot等。
了解游戏设计理论和美术设计基础。
制定游戏策划
编写游戏设计文档(GDD),详细描述游戏的设定、流程、角色、关卡等。
规划游戏的开始、进行和结束等流程。
美术设计
设计游戏所需的角色、场景、道具等美术元素。
可以使用手绘软件或专业的设计软件如Photoshop、Blender等。
程序编码
根据策划文档编写代码,实现游戏的各种功能和交互。
使用开发工具进行编程,确保游戏的可运行性和基本功能。
音效和音乐设计
设计游戏的音效和背景音乐,增强游戏体验。
可以寻找专业的音效师合作,或学习音效制作技术。
调试和测试
在开发完成后,进行游戏的调试和测试,修复BUG和优化游戏性能。
邀请朋友或游戏爱好者参与测试,收集反馈意见进行改进。
发布和推广
将游戏发布到合适的平台,如Steam、App Store等。
进行游戏的推广和宣传,吸引更多玩家。
建议
团队合作:如果你没有足够的经验,可以考虑组建一个团队,分工合作,提高开发效率。
持续学习:游戏开发是一个不断学习和进步的过程,保持对新技术和新方法的关注。
用户体验:始终将用户体验放在首位,确保游戏有趣且易于上手。
通过以上步骤,你可以逐步建立起自己的游戏制作技能,并最终完成一款属于自己的游戏。